视频分析在涉火案件侦办中的应用研究进展

摘要 近年来,视频分析在涉火案件中的应用受到各级调查人员广泛关注。围绕视频分析在涉火案件侦办中应用研究现状,从实战经验总结和视频分析新技术探索两个维度,总结梳理视频分析在火灾性质判定,起火时间判断,起火部位、起火点、引火源、起火物认定,以及起火原因分析等调查内容中的应用要点。同时,从实战应用角度整理视频分析在实践中应用的技术难点,为办案人员更好地在同类案件中开展视频分析工作提供参考。 In recent years,the application of video analysis in fire-related cases has become a focus of considerable interest for investigators at all levels.This paper reviews the current research state quo on the use of video analysis in investigating such cases,and summarizes key insights from two aspects:practical application experience and the exploration of new video analysis technologies.Specifically,it addresses how video analysis contributes to determining the nature of a fire,estimating the time of ignition,identifying the fire’s origin,ignition source,and combustible materials,as well as analyzing the cause of the fire.Furthermore,from a practical application perspective,the paper outlines technical challenges encountered in the application of video analysis in real-world scenarios,aiming to provide reference for investigators to better utilize video analysis in similar cases.
